$ telnet mergina.com 80
Trying 216.32.70.42... Connected to margarita.phpdevs.com. Escape character is '^]'. HEAD /wild-woman-in-sex/data/video-1.wmv HTTP/1.0 Host: mergina.com HTTP/1.1 200 OK Date: Fri, 29 Apr 2005 17:38:52 GMT Server: Apache/2.0.52 (Unix) PHP/4.3.9 Last-Modified: Sun, 17 Apr 2005 20:28:28 GMT ETag: "3ac108-dc1ac-b7ce9300" Accept-Ranges: bytes Content-Length: 901548 Connection: close Content-Type: text/plain; charset=windows-1251 Note the Content-Type. Evidently IE sees text/plain, but realizes that the extension of .wmv needs to be processed. He needs to adjust his mime types on his server. Probably missing the following in his apache config/mime.types declaration video/x-ms-asf asf asx video/x-ms-wm wm video/x-ms-wmv wmv video/x-ms-wmx wmx video/x-ms-wvx wvx
